Author:  icom1020 [ Sat Dec 19, 2009 8:51 am ]
Post subject:  Re: 161.25

it's the road channel for Stampede pass traffic, if they give a track warrant for Kanasket. It is also the road channel from Everett north to Blaine. The stampede sub has been embargoed until traffic picks up

Author:  Rich [ Sat Dec 19, 2009 10:32 am ]
Post subject:  Re: 161.25

As noted in the database, you will also hear the traffic for Delta and Bayside yard in Everett. These yards are at the north end of the city where the north/south line meets with the east/west line that goes over Stevens pass.
